The main difference between Zoho Sign and Rmail lies in their key features and functionalities. Zoho Sign is an advanced electronic signature platform, while Rmail is primarily known for its email tracking and certified email delivery services. With Zoho Sign, you can easily create, send, and manage electronic signatures for your documents, contracts, and agreements. Its intuitive interface allows you to streamline the signing process, saving you time and effort. Zoho Sign also offers a wide range of integration options, allowing you to seamlessly connect with other popular business apps and platforms. On the other hand, Rmail focuses on email tracking and certified email delivery. It provides real-time tracking and notifications, giving you valuable insights into when and how your sent emails are being opened and read. Rmail's certified email feature ensures that your important emails are securely delivered and can be tracked, adding an extra layer of authenticity and accountability. In terms of user experience, both Zoho Sign and Rmail offer user-friendly interfaces that are easy to navigate. You can quickly get started with either platform without the need for extensive training or technical knowledge. While Zoho Sign primarily focuses on electronic signatures, Rmail's core strength lies in its email tracking and delivery features. Depending on your specific needs, you can choose the platform that best suits your requirements. In conclusion, Zoho Sign is an excellent choice if you are looking for a comprehensive electronic signature solution, while Rmail is ideal for those who prioritize email tracking and certified email delivery.
Zoho Sign is a remarkable electronic signature software that simplifies the signing process for both businesses and individuals alike. With its user-friendly interface and powerful features, it allows users to seamlessly sign, send, and manage documents online. Let me walk you through how Zoho Sign works, so you can see the full potential of this incredible tool. When you first start using Zoho Sign, you'll quickly notice its intuitive design, which makes it easy to navigate and understand. The platform offers various options to get your documents signed efficiently. You can upload documents from your computer or access files from integrated cloud storage platforms like Zoho Docs, Dropbox, Google Drive, and OneDrive. Once your document is uploaded, you'll have the option to add signature and other fields wherever necessary. Zoho Sign ensures the highest level of security for your documents with its advanced encryption and compliance with international e-signature standards. Once you've customized the fields, you can send the document to the relevant parties for signing. You have the flexibility to enable a specific signing order, so each participant knows when it's their turn to sign. Plus, you can set reminders to ensure timely completion. Not only does Zoho Sign provide a seamless signing experience, but it also offers an array of features to enhance collaboration and productivity. You can invite multiple recipients to the document and assign specific roles to ensure clarity and efficient workflow. The platform also provides real-time status updates, so you always know the progress of your document. Once all signatories have completed the process, you can download the signed document and store it securely for future reference. Zoho Sign also integrates with popular business tools, such as Zoho CRM, Zoho Writer, and Zoho WorkDrive, allowing for a seamless document flow across your organization's various platforms. Zoho Sign offers a range of plans and prices to suit different business requirements. Whether you're a small business or a large enterprise, Zoho Sign has got you covered. Let me walk you through the plans and prices available. Firstly, Zoho Sign offers a Free plan, which is perfect for individuals or small businesses just starting out. This plan allows you to send up to 5 documents per month, with access to basic features such as signing and email notifications. For those seeking more advanced features and higher usage limits, there are two paid plans available. The Standard plan, priced at $10 per user per month when billed annually, offers unlimited document signing, templates, and advanced encryption features. This plan is perfect for businesses with moderate signing requirements. If your business requires even more robust features, the Professional plan is available at $20 per user per month when billed annually. With this plan, you not only get all the features included in the Standard plan, but also features like bulk sending, custom branding, and the ability to create signing workflows. This plan is tailored for businesses with higher signing volumes and more complex document workflows. It's important to note that all plans come with additional add-ons at reasonable prices to enhance your Zoho Sign experience. These add-ons include options like document retention, signer verification, and advanced analytics. To summarize, Zoho Sign offers a Free plan for basic needs, while the Standard and Professional plans cater to businesses with varying levels of signing requirements. Yes, Zoho Sign is absolutely safe. With its stringent security measures and robust features, Zoho Sign ensures the highest level of data protection for its users. When it comes to the safety of your important documents, you can trust Zoho Sign wholeheartedly. Rest assured, Zoho Sign has implemented top-notch security protocols to keep your information secure. It uses advanced encryption techniques to safeguard your data during transmission and storage. This means that only authorized parties have access to your documents, adding an extra layer of protection. Moreover, Zoho Sign complies with industry-standard security certifications and regulations, such as SOC 2 Type II and GDPR, to ensure that your data is handled and stored in a secure manner. So, you can be confident that your documents are being managed in line with the highest security standards. Furthermore, Zoho Sign provides enhanced authentication options, like two-factor authentication, to verify the identity of users and prevent unauthorized access. This helps to keep your documents safe from any potential threats.
